About Leon Balents
Leon Balents is a scholar working on Condensed Matter Physics,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Materials Chemistry and Statistical and Nonlinear Physics, having authored 249 papers that have together received 28.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Physics of Superconductivity and Magnetism (138 papers), Advanced Condensed Matter Physics (137 papers), Quantum and electron transport phenomena (64 papers), Topological Materials and Phenomena (50 papers), Magnetic and transport properties of perovskites and related materials (47 papers), Quantum many-body systems (40 papers), Theoretical and Computational Physics (36 papers) and Graphene research and applications (28 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Condensed Matter Physics (17.9k citations),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(18.6k citations),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(6.7k citations), Materials Chemistry (9.7k citations) and Acoustics and Ultrasonics (91 citations). Leon Balents has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Canada and France. Frequent co-authors include Matthew P. A. Fisher, A. A. Burkov, Joel E. Moore, Michael David Hook, D. A. Pesin, Ashvin Vishwanath, T. Senthil, Subir Sachdev, Cees Dekker and Henk W. Ch. Postma. Their work appears in journals such as Physical Review B, Physical Review Letters, Physical review. B, Condensed matter, Physical review. B. and Nature Physics.
